    Party Time! Planning a Kid’s Birthday Bash They’ll Love

    Bisma AzmatBy Bisma AzmatDecember 12, 2024No Comments5 Mins Read
    Share
    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Email

    Birthdays are a momentous occasion for children, a day filled with cake, presents, and celebrating another year of life. But for parents, planning a kid’s birthday party can feel like a daunting task. Fear not! This guide offers creative ideas and practical tips to ensure your child’s special day is a blast, all while keeping the stress level at a minimum.

    The Birthday Brainstorm: Choosing a Theme

    A themed party sets the stage for an immersive experience, transporting your little ones to a world of pirates, princesses, or even prehistoric creatures! When choosing a theme, consider your child’s current interests. Are they obsessed with dinosaurs?     Here are some additional theme ideas to inspire you:

    1. Fairytale Fun: Classic themes like princesses, superheroes, or knights and dragons are sure-fire hits for younger children.
    2. Under the Sea: Transform your backyard into an ocean wonderland with colorful decorations and fishy games.
    3. Mad Scientist Extravaganza: For budding scientists, a science-themed party with simple experiments and baking soda volcanoes can spark their creativity.

    Beyond the Theme: Don’t feel pressured to stick to a rigid theme. You can always incorporate your child’s favorite color palette or cartoon characters into the decorations and activities.

    Guest List and Invitations: Getting the Gang Together

    Once you have a theme in mind, it’s time to create the guest list. Consider your child’s age and preferences. Smaller guest lists are ideal for younger children, while older kids might enjoy a larger gathering.

    Handmade invitations with a personal touch are always charming. But for a time-saving alternative, online invitation services offer pre-designed templates that are easy to customize. Clearly state the party’s start and end time, location, and RSVP information on the invitations. Mention any dietary restrictions or allergies to be aware of beforehand.

    Location, Location, Location: Deciding Where to Party

    Choosing the right location depends on the number of guests and the party theme. But it also provides your kid and your family’s comfort and the space you would need for the different kinds of activities you are planning for the party. Here are some options to consider:

    Home Sweet Party

    Hosting the party at home provides a comfortable and familiar environment for young children. It allows you to customize the space to suit your party theme and provides easy access to amenities and facilities. Plus, it offers a sense of intimacy and privacy for you and your guests.

    Park it Here

    Local parks often have designated party areas perfect for outdoor games and running around. Choosing a park as your party venue allows children to enjoy the beauty of nature while engaging in fun activities. Just make sure to check if any permits or reservations are required in advance.

    Party Venues

    Consider bowling alleys, amusement centers, or even dedicated party venues for a more structured, activity-filled celebration. These venues often provide a range of entertainment options, such as arcade games, mini-golf, or trampolines, ensuring that there’s something for every child to enjoy.

    Safety First: No matter where you choose to host the party, prioritize safety. Ensure there’s adequate adult supervision, and childproof any potential hazards.

    Food Glorious Food: Keeping Little Tummies Happy

    Food is a highlight for any party! Keep it simple but fun. Finger foods like pizza, chicken nuggets, and veggie sticks are kid-pleasers. For a sweet treat, consider cupcakes or a classic birthday cake. Be mindful of any allergies or dietary restrictions amongst the guests. Offering a variety of options ensures everyone can enjoy the party treats. Elevate simple snacks with creative plating and presentation. Cut sandwiches into fun shapes or serve fruit skewers with colorful decorations.

    Let’s Get Active! Planning Fun Activities

    Activities are crucial for keeping little ones entertained and burning off energy. The type of activities will depend on the age group and the chosen theme. Here are some ideas to get you started:

    1. Classic Games – Musical chairs, pin the tail on the donkey, and freeze dance are timeless party games that never go out of style.
    2. Themed Activities – For a superhero party, organize a costume contest and obstacle course. A princess party can include a treasure hunt for hidden jewels (candy!).
    3. Arts and Crafts – Set up a crafting station with simple materials like paint, crayons, and construction paper.
    4. Keep it Short and Sweet – Young children often have short attention spans. Plan a variety of activities, but keep each one concise to avoid boredom.

    Capturing Priceless Memories: Photos and Party Favors

    One of the highlights of any birthday celebration is capturing those precious moments that will be cherished for a lifetime. Create a dedicated photo booth area with a vibrant backdrop and an assortment of fun props, encouraging guests to strike poses and create lasting memories. For an added touch of professionalism, consider hiring a skilled photographer who can expertly capture the special moments throughout the event.

    As the celebration comes to an end, delight your guests by sending them home with thoughtful and personalized party favors. Consider personalized candy bags filled with delectable treats, miniature toys that match the party theme, or themed party favors that embody the spirit of the occasion. These small tokens of appreciation will leave a lasting impression and serve as a delightful memento of the joyous celebration.

    The Grand Finale: Cake and Celebration

    No birthday party is complete without a cake! Choose a cake that matches the theme and your child’s favorite flavors. After the cake cutting, sing a birthday song, open presents, and let the celebrations continue.

    Remember, the most important thing is to create a fun and memorable experience for your child. With careful planning and a touch of creativity, you can throw a birthday party that they’ll cherish for years to come.
